只需一步,快速开始
2024-5-31 18:00| 发布者: admin| 查看: 154| 评论: 0|原作者: admin|来自: AutoCAD
此 AutoCAD JavaScript 教程演示了如何设置系统变量的值。
在本教程中,您将:
使用函数从 SystemVariable 集合中获取系统变量getSystemVariable
getSystemVariable
将 COORDS 系统变量的值更改为 1
在纯文本文件中键入以下 JavaScript 语句。
Acad.SystemVariableCollection.getSystemVariable("COORDS").then(function(arg){arg.set_value(1);},function(){alert("set failed!")});
将文件另存为 SysVar.js。
在AutoCAD命令提示符下,输入坐标并将新值设置为0。
将要加载 JavaScript 文件的域添加到 TRUSTEDDOMAINS 系统变量的现有域中。
下面是如何使用 AutoLISP 将 mywesbite.com 域添加到受信任域列表中的示例:
(setvar "TRUSTEDDOMAINS" (strcat (getvar "TRUSTEDDOMAINS") ";*.mywesbite.com"))
在 AutoCAD 命令提示符下,输入 webload,然后再次按 Enter 键以使用“加载”选项。
在提示符下,输入 SysVar.js 文件的 URI。Enter javascript URL to load:
Enter javascript URL to load:
http://mywebsite.com/files/SysVar.js
该文件也可以位于本地目录中,在这种情况下,URI 可能如下所示:
c:\files\SysVar.js file:///c:/files/SysVar.js
在AutoCAD命令提示符下,输入坐标。在验证值已更改后按 Enter。
系统变量值现在应设置为 1。
评论
|Archiver|CAD开发者社区 ( 苏ICP备2022047690号-1 苏公网安备32011402011833)
GMT+8, 2025-3-28 16:36
Powered by Discuz! X3.4
Copyright © 2001-2021, Tencent Cloud.